To shed light on this pressing environmental and social crisis, a comprehensive and deeply revealing survey conducted by the landscape care company LawnStarter has mapped out the grittiest, most polluted corners of the United States. Assessing over three hundred of the nation’s most populous cities, this extensive study went far beyond looking at merely visible trash; it gathered and synthesized critical data from highly respected government and public health organizations, including the Environmental Protection Agency (EPA), the Centers for Disease Control and Prevention (CDC), the United States Census Bureau, and the County Health Rankings. By categorizing their vast findings into four primary pillars—physical pollution levels, inadequate living conditions, substandard local waste infrastructure, and overall resident dissatisfaction—the researchers calculated a comprehensive score out of one hundred for each municipality, where a higher score directly correlates with poorer environmental hygiene. Perhaps the most shocking revelation of the study is the overwhelming presence of California cities at the very top of the list, shattering the pristine, postcard-perfect image of the Golden State. Rather than sunny beaches and clean coastal breezes, many California residents are dealing with a severe public health crisis. San Bernardino secured the unenviable title of the dirtiest city in America for the second consecutive year, driven primarily by its exceptionally poor air quality, a high prevalence of local junkyards—twelve in total—and streets that are heavily littered with debris. Tying for the absolute worst median air quality in the country alongside its nearby Southern California neighbor, Ontario, which ranked fifth overall, San Bernardino paints a grim picture of industrial sprawl and environmental neglect. Los Angeles, famed for its Hollywood glamour, followed closely behind at number two, choked by its notorious, automobile-fueled smog and dense population. Corona also managed to sneak into the top ten at tenth place, meaning that Southern California alone claimed four of the ten spot rankings for excessive dirtiness. In fact, a staggering total of nine California cities tied for the absolute worst median air quality out of all three hundred cities surveyed, representing a concerning statewide trend of atmospheric pollution. A skyrocketing seventy-five percent of San Bernardino’s residents openly expressed deep dissatisfaction with their city’s current level of pollution, proving that the local population is painfully aware of the suffocating, heavy atmospheric conditions that surround their homes. Moving away from the West Coast, the list shifts its focus toward the nation’s historic industrial heartlands and heavily populated East Coast urban corridors, where decades of economic transitions have left deep scars on the physical environment. Detroit, Michigan, took the third spot on the list, a ranking driven by a complex web of modern socioeconomic challenges, including a high rate of adult smokers at nearly twenty-four percent, vast volumes of toxic chemical waste from remaining heavy manufacturing, and widespread inadequate housing conditions that leave many residents vulnerable to indoor pollutants. Meanwhile, Reading, Pennsylvania, claimed the fourth spot, largely due to its staggeringly high rate of greenhouse gas emissions, which sit at an alarming 18.42 metric tons per capita. Further east, New Jersey’s urban centers also made a prominent showing; Newark took the sixth spot, while its neighbor Jersey City followed at number eight. Newark, often affectionately or derogatorily referred to as the unofficial sixth borough of New York City, stood out particularly for its resident dissatisfaction, ranking third-worst in the nation for how unhappy its populace is with the quality of their local environment. In stark contrast to these heavily burdened cities, the LawnStarter report also highlighted America’s cleanest havens, offering a glimmer of hope and a blueprint for civic success. Municipalities like South Bend, Indiana, and Wilmington, North Carolina, topped the list of the least dirty cities, followed closely by Des Moines, Iowa, Davenport, Iowa, and Athens, Georgia. These cleaner cities demonstrate that through aggressive local conservation efforts, robust municipal waste management systems, and active community participation, it is entirely possible to foster clean, healthy, and highly inviting environments where both human beings and urban nature can truly thrive.

While systemic factors like industrial emissions and municipal waste infrastructure are vastly out of the hands of individual citizens, there is one major contributor to urban filth that lies squarely on the shoulders of individuals: the pervasive habit of littering. The landmark 2020 Keep America Beautiful National Litter Study estimated that a mind-boggling thirty-five billion pieces of garbage are carelessly discarded outside of trash receptacles across the country, turning streets, public parks, and pristine national waterways into makeshift dumps. For decades, traditional tobacco cigarette butts have constituted the largest share of this inorganic waste, contaminating habitats and taking years to degrade. However, a highly modern and rapidly escalating threat has recently stolen the spotlight: the explosive rise of vape and e-cigarette litter. According to research published by the United States Public Interest Research Group (PIRG), the rate at which these electronic devices are being discarded is skyrocketing at an alarming speed, with approximately one device being thrown onto the ground every 5.7 seconds. This translates to an unbelievable 500,000 individual vaping devices entering the environment every single day. Shane Margereson, a dedicated spokesperson for the online vape retailer Ecigone, highlighted the gravity of this emerging crisis, noting that vapes have quietly and rapidly climbed the ranks to become one of the most commonly discarded single-use items in the entire nation, even surpassing traditional plastic bottles in some municipal areas. Because of their small, sleek designs and colorful outer shells, many consumers view them as harmless, easily disposable toys rather than what they actually are: complex pieces of highly hazardous electronic waste. Consequently, a jaw-dropping ninety-two percent of vape users fail to take the proper steps to responsibly dispose of their devices, throwing them directly onto city streets, into storm drains, or straight into household trash bins that are completely unequipped to handle them safely.
The physical and ecological dangers associated with throwing away vaporizers extend far beyond simple eyesores on the sidewalk; they present severe, long-term environmental hazards and physical safety risks. Each discarded vape is essentially a ticking chemical time bomb, containing a complex mix of toxic chemicals, residual liquid nicotine, heavy metals, microplastics, and, most dangerously, a sensitive lithium-ion battery. When left on the street, these devices slowly break down under the sun and rain, allowing heavy toxins to leak directly into the surrounding soil and municipal waterways, poisoning local wildlife and drinking water sources. Furthermore, placing these devices in standard household trash or home recycling bins—a mistake made by the vast majority of consumers—is exactly what the Environmental Protection Agency strictly warns against. As Margereson warns, when a waste management vehicle or sorting facility crushes the trash, the intense pressure can easily rupture the delicate lithium batteries inside these vapes, causing them to spark and ignite intense chemical fires. These waste facility fires happen far more frequently than the public realizes, endangering the lives of hard-working sanitation employees and releasing toxic smoke into already heavily polluted local communities. Because of these unique hazards, vaping devices are absolutely not recyclable under standard recycling programs, despite their plastic components. Instead, proper stewardship requires consumers to treat them as hazardous waste, collecting used devices and dropping them off at designated electronic waste recycling centers, household hazardous waste collection facilities, or community take-back events.
